Howe Considers Young Options

Newcastle United head coach Eddie Howe's decision to leave Anthony Gordon on the bench sparks speculation

10 May 2026 · 2d ago·1 source
Gossip Meter
57Probable

According to BBC Sport — Football, Newcastle United head coach Eddie Howe has hinted at a possible shift in his squad dynamics. Howe omitted forward Anthony Gordon from the starting lineup for the second consecutive week, stating he is 'looking at the future'.
